Question:
*All dates (and timings if you have) of any blood, spotting, and coloured discharge must be included within the dates. If not, the answer may be incorrect.* January: 31st - Feb 8th February 27 - March 9 over 10 stopped on march 9th April 13 - 17 May 12 - 19 June 23 - 30 July 16-17 (spotting) August: no period September 8 - 20 October 28 - November 7th few hours less than 240 hours November: 27 - December 6th January: 12 - 27 February 12 - current

Answers:

English:

📝 Answer:

The bleeding and purity (tuh’r) has been in the following sequence:

13 April to 17 April, a total of 4 days of period.

25 days of purity (tuh’r)

12 May to 19 May, a total of 7 days of period.

35 days of purity (tuh’r)

23 June to 30 June, a total of 7 days of period.

70 days of invalid purity (tuh'r-e-faasid)

8 September to 20 September, a total of 12 days of blood.

➖➖➖➖

✍️ Solution:

♦️ 8 September to 15 September, a total of 7 days of period.

🔸 15 September to 20 September, a total of 5 days of definitive purity (istehadha).

▪ If you performed ghusl on 15 September, salah after it are all valid. If you didn't, then make qada of all the salah until you took ghusl.

▪ If you left any salah thinking of it as haidh and it turned out to be istehadha, then make qada of them.

➖➖➖➖

5 days of istehadha + 38 days of purity (tuh’r) = 43 days of invalid purity (tuh'r-e-faasid).

28 October to 7 November, a total of 10 days of period.

20 days of purity (tuh’r)

27 November to 6 December, a total of 9 days of period.

37 days of purity (tuh’r)

12 January to 27 January, a total of 15 days of blood.

➖➖➖➖

✍️ Solution:

♦️ 12 January to 21 January, a total of 9 days of period.

🔸 21 January to 27 January, a total of 6 days of definitive purity (istehadha).

▪ If you performed ghusl on 21 January, salah after it are all valid. If you didn't, then make qada of all the salah until you took ghusl.

▪ If you left any salah thinking of it as haidh and it turned out to be istehadha, then make qada of them.

➖➖➖➖

6 days of istehadha + 16 days of purity (tuh’r) = 22 days of invalid purity (tuh'r-e-faasid).

12 February to 19 February, a total of 7 days of bleeding. (This is a case of Ayyam-e-Qabliyya).

❄ Habit: 9 days/37 days

It is not correct for you to stop ibadaat when bleeding starts. You should continue ibadaat till 27 February, the start of your habit.

Your habit days are beginning from 27 February. If bleeding continues till then, then you should stop praying from 27 February.

If bleeding stopped at or before 22 February, and there was an interval of at 15 days of complete purity after it, all of this will become haidh, and ibadaat performed in this time will become null and void.

If bleeding continues past 22 February, all ibadaat will remain valid.

Kindly, keep note of the bleeding/spotting with month, date and time.

And Allah Ta’ala knows best.
